What Percentage Of Caterpillars Survive To Become Butterflies?
Increasing the survival rates of monarch butterflies during their egg and young caterpillar stages is essential for producing more butterflies from smaller areas. Currently, only about 5% of the hundreds of eggs laid by each female monarch survive to maturity, largely due to predation by insects and spiders. Research shows that less than 10% of laid eggs reach adulthood, with survival rates of caterpillars ranging from 2-8% in the wild compared to 85-95% in captivity, where conditions are more controlled.
Caterpillars undergo a complex process known as holometaboly, which involves four stages: egg, larva, pupa, and adult. During transformation, caterpillars digest their own bodies, with some cells developing into wings, eyes, and antennae of the adult butterfly. However, not all caterpillars will become butterflies; they can transform into various adult insects instead.
To improve survival rates in captivity, maintaining clean habitats is crucial. Regularly removing caterpillar droppings can enhance survival to 80-95%, a stark contrast to the 2-10% that survive in the wild. Overall, while 400 eggs may be laid by one butterfly, only around 8 typically survive to become adults. The challenges continue even after emerging, as adult butterflies face predation and harsh environmental conditions.

Where Can I Find Butterfly Caterpillars?
The galleries for Butterfly, Moth, and Sawfly caterpillars showcase images of those commonly found in the British Isles, with plans to expand to North America, Africa, and Asia. To locate caterpillars, search for host plants favored by butterflies such as milkweed, pawpaw trees, and spicebush. Resources like online images or mobile apps can aid in identification. Finding eggs and caterpillars can be challenging, but several tips help in locating immature forms, including the identification of butterflies in your area by using a Zip Code on relevant pages.
Recognizing the plants they prefer and observing unique caterpillar markings like false eyes, stripes, or spikes is crucial. For rearing, various containers and methods tailored to specific butterfly species may yield better results. Start by searching for Monarch eggs or caterpillars on milkweed plants nearby, focusing on finding small white eggs. Local resources, including state butterfly lists and library assistance, can enhance your search. Ideal locations to search include flower beds, hedgerows, long grass, shrubbery, and low-hanging branches.
Caterpillars usually lie on the undersides of leaves or flowers. For those interested in breeding butterflies, resources are available for ordering live caterpillars, such as at monarchwatch. org and Insect Lore, to witness the fascinating process of metamorphosis yourself.

Should You Put Anything In A Butterfly House?
Inside a butterfly house, long strips of bark are arranged to offer perches for hibernating butterflies, complemented by rotten fruits like bananas to entice them. Typically, these boxes are positioned a few feet off the ground in or near flower gardens, adding charm to the landscape. Bright colors, especially purple, attract butterflies, and painting the house with non-toxic paint can enhance its allure.
Butterflies may use the house as shelter from bad weather and predators, especially if food is provided. With many butterfly species endangered, setting up a butterfly house can significantly aid in their protection. While you can purchase a butterfly house, building one from plans available online may be a more rewarding option. Ideally, the house should be in a sunny area shielded from strong winds, 4 to 6 feet above ground level, and close to nectar-rich flowers, contributing to food availability.
Incorporating host and nectar plants, minimizing pesticides, and ensuring water sources will create a thriving habitat for butterflies. Attracting these creatures takes some planning and effort. To construct the house, untreated pine wood is recommended, filled with vertical strips of bark, providing natural perches.
Recent research indicates that butterfly boxes might not be as beneficial as once believed for all species, yet they remain a charming addition to gardens. Preferences for boxes are noted among Mourning Cloaks, Anglewings, and Tortoiseshells, especially when surrounded by suitable host plants like Aster and clover, avoiding treated plants to foster a butterfly-friendly environment.
What Is The Survival Rate Of Caterpillars To Butterflies?
To increase the production of monarch butterflies from limited areas, enhancing survival rates during the egg and caterpillar stages is crucial. Typically, only about 5% of the numerous eggs laid by female monarchs survive to adulthood, with most lost to predation from insects and spiders. This high mortality is why monarchs lay many eggs, ensuring that some will survive. In the wild, the survival rate for monarch caterpillars transforming into butterflies ranges from 2-8%, compared to an impressive 85-95% in captivity due to controlled environments.
Individuals aiming to help monarchs often adopt rearing practices, mistakenly thinking they significantly reduce predation and parasitism risks inherent in the wild. Cultivating milkweed plants simplifies the process of raising caterpillars each spring, as seen when the author sets out tropical milkweed leading to a surge of eggs laid by arriving monarchs. However, studies reveal that most monarch eggs and larvae face steep mortality rates exceeding 90% due to various environmental threats, leading to a meager survival chance.
Caterpillars typically live for 2 to 5 weeks, depending on species and seasonal factors, making them particularly vulnerable during this stage. Maintaining cleanliness in rearing settings can dramatically improve survival rates, potentially reaching 80-95%. It's important to daily remove caterpillar waste (frass) to ensure a healthy environment. Despite the challenges, after 30 years of rearing, the author achieves over 95% survival, in stark contrast to the less than 10% success rate in the wild.
Research confirms that monarch eggs face extreme predation, with estimates indicating 90% may not survive into adulthood. Even environmental events like rainstorms can significantly impact egg survival rates. Thus, protecting and nurturing these critical life stages remains vital for monarch conservation efforts.
